Ernestine Rose: A Trailblazer for Women's Rights and Abolition

This chapter delves into the life of Ernestine Rose, a Polish-born Jewish woman who became a leading advocate for women's rights and abolition. It highlights her courageous journey of rebelling against her upbringing and her commitment to activism amidst societal challenges, including anti-Semitism.
